diff --git a/src/pixi/renderers/WebGLRenderer.js b/src/pixi/renderers/WebGLRenderer.js index 5cb0df5..029b54c 100644 --- a/src/pixi/renderers/WebGLRenderer.js +++ b/src/pixi/renderers/WebGLRenderer.js @@ -166,6 +166,14 @@ { if(this.contextLost)return; + //clear objects left behind by the previous stage + if(!this.__stage) this.__stage = stage + if(this.__stage && this.__stage !== stage) + { + this.checkVisibility(this.__stage, false) + this.__stage = stage + } + // update children if need be // best to remove first! for (var i=0; i < stage.__childrenRemoved.length; i++)